Has anyone noticed if there is a difference in fabric weight whether you get normal yardage or the same fabric in wide width? I got a wide width in a Moda fabric once and I know that it isn't as thick as the same fabric that I got in a FQ of it.
I have a quilt design in mind that I want the top in whole cloth with applique on it. I found a beautiful damask in deep navy fabric that is the color I want in a wide width but I am a bit concerned about it being thin. |

A lot of the wide backings are thinner than regular 44" wide cottons. Don't know why. If you call someplace for samples, be sure to ask them the size they send. It can be hard to tell from a one inch square what several yards will feel like!
